Sitting about 18 km from Ghatgaon in Keonjhar district, this viewpoint looks out over the upper Baitarani valley and rewards an easy hike with panoramic views that are especially good at sunrise or sunset. October through March is the recommended window for a visit, and there was no entry fee at last update. Parking is available, though the road in requires moderate navigation. Set aside around five hours for the full return outing.
